Menu Overview

The Orlando menu features over 30 items across bites, entrees, flatbreads, salads, and desserts, updated seasonally as of March 15, 2026, to highlight Florida-sourced ingredients like fresh citrus in dressings. Pricing ranges from $7.50 for Guac & Chips to $12.50 for premium burgers, with kids' options under $8. Calorie counts are transparently listed, aiding 68% of diners who prioritize nutritional info per a 2025 Topgolf guest survey.

  • Starters: Cheesy Macaroni Bites, Warm Pretzel Bites (970 calories with beer cheese), Craft Beer Queso (1,660 calories).
  • Entrees: Signature Nachos ($9 base, add chicken or steak), Tres Tacos (chicken $10/630 calories, steak $11/780 calories).
  • Burgers/Sandwiches: Classic Burger ($11/910 calories), Fried Chicken Sandwich ($11/1,120 calories).
  • Vegetarian Highlights: Harvest Hummus, Cheese Flatbread, Nacho Average Nachos (bean option).
  • Desserts: Injectable Donut Holes ($12/1,880 calories, $1 donated to Make-A-Wish), Cookie Crumble Sundae ($8.50/2,040 calories).

Are there vegetarian options at TopGolf Orlando?

Yes, TopGolf Orlando offers multiple vegetarian dishes like Warm Pretzel Bites, Guac & Chips, Harvest Hummus, Cheese Flatbread, and bean-based Nacho Average Nachos, marked (V) on the menu and comprising 18% of selections.

What are the kids' menu highlights?

Kids' options at TopGolf Orlando include Grilled Cheese, Chicken Tenders, and Mini Corn Dogs, served with carrot sticks, grapes, fries, or tots plus a drink, all under 700 calories and priced below $8.

Is the menu available in the hitting bays?

Absolutely, all food orders at TopGolf Orlando are delivered directly to your reserved bay within 10-15 minutes, supporting seamless play with no need to leave your group.

How much does food cost on average?

Average entree prices at TopGolf Orlando range $9-$12.50, with shareables from $7.50; groups of four typically spend $120-180 on food per visit based on 2026 data.

Any low-calorie choices?

Opt for the Grilled Chicken Sandwich (660 calories), Turkey Avocado Wrap (710 calories), or Side Salad (90 calories) at TopGolf Orlando for lighter fare under 800 calories.

Do they have dessert donations?

Yes, every Injectable Donut Holes order ($12) donates $1 to Make-A-Wish Foundation, with over $50,000 raised at Orlando since 2022 inception.
